Transaction 733a20942c024953ec8aba25946d30e52e0fd135598d6b12e26375cda7a0ec38
1 Input
1 Output
-
733a20942c024953ec8aba25946d30e52e0fd135598d6b12e26375cda7a0ec38:0
- value
- 1283805
- script pubkey
- OP_0 OP_PUSHBYTES_20 508efe0ea96801e93992d422ceefe84e052b0aaa
- address
- bc1q2z80ur4fdqq7jwvj6s3vamlgfczjkz42mch20w